Mr. Conrad Proposes to His Ex-wife Again novel Chapter 614

On Sunday, dark clouds massed in the sky and the air felt very dry and stuffy as if heavy rain was promising.

Archer had been waiting for them at the door of the laboratory and after a long while, a black Maybach finally drove towards him.

When the car stopped, Stella landed her gaze on the laboratory not far away.

Then there came Clarence’s voice, “He will send us there.”

Stella pulled herself back to reality, groaned a simple answer and pushed open the door.

Archer waved at them when seeing them, seeming as if he was not forced.

Seeing that Stella had been fixing her eyes on the laboratory, he comforted her, “Rest assured. I arranged for everything before leaving.

Stella lightly nodded her head and didn’t reply.

She knew deep down that even though she was at the door of the laboratory, she still couldn’t get in.

On the way to the James’ Mansion, when driving the car, Archer studied Stella and Clarence from the rear-view mirror from time to time. It seemed like he wanted to say something.

Clarence said blandly, “Spill the beans.”

Archer coughed and looked at the front, “It’s not an important issue. It’s just that the James family has strict rules, so stay around me and don’t walk around after entering the house. Don’t talk when the worship begins. Otherwise, you will receive serious punishment if those fuddy-dudfies hear it.”

“For example.”

“Probably you will kneel in the ancestral hall for ten days or half a month. Except for this, you will have to eat green vegetables or bitter gourd for every meal, namely to let you learn this lesson.”

Tsk, that experience was so terrible.

Clarence replied, “I see.”

Archer turned around with surprise as he didn’t expect that Clarence would be so obedient now.

Noticing the confusion in his eyes, Clarence said calmly, “Based on that conclusion, it seems like you’ve experienced it numerous times. I don’t have to seek troubles for myself.”

Archer was rendered speechless.

If he had expected this, he would not tell him about that.

Archer broke the silence after a short while, “Moreover, no matter what you want to ask, wait until the worship ceremony is over. Darnell is not as wicked as you’ve imagined and you can talk to him personally if you have any questions. Don’t make a fuss in front of the James.”

Clarence shot a glance at him expressionlessly. Archer immediately shut up and concentrated his attention on driving.

To be honest, if it was not because Darnell had been evading meeting with Clarence, Clarence would not decide to go to the James Mansion to find him. It was his kid reminder as he was afraid that both of them would be punished to kneel in the ancestral hall.

Stella had been looking at window on the way and didn’t pay attention to their conversation.

After a long while, she felt someone softly clasping her wrist.

Stella turned her head and looked at him in confusion.

Clarence said in a low voice, “I don’t know what will happen after we get into the mansion. Stay by my side and don’t step away from me.”

Stella pressed her lips together and then nodded her head.

Channing looked out of the window, “We arrive.”

They could vaguely see the outline of the James’ Mansion when looking out of the window.

The car drove through a gate with carved patterns on the door at each side. Several minutes later, a mansion of ancient style appeared in their visions.

There were two words on the plaque above the door – “James’ Mansion”.

Many cars were parked at the door.

It seemed like many people had arrived before Archer’s arrival.

The moment Archer got out of the car, there came a man’s voice, “Why do you come back so late?”

Archer turned around with a smile, “Uncle, there’s still time left. Moreover, you just arrived too.”

Apparently, the middle-aged man felt displeased when he heard the words. He put on airs, “It’s because I have to deal with some business. What about you?”
